    Halloumi wrapped in red pepper with lemon & chilli

    Tested

    "Easy peasy, visually stunning, and unbelievably tasty. I didn't bother with the string (too much of a faff) and it still worked fine. I found that putting them under the grill or baking them in the oven worked almost better than BBQ or char-grilling. (NB if you have an aga, the ONLY way to do them is to pop them into the very top of the roasting oven. If you griddle them on the hot plate the juice/sauce burns before the halloumi has even started thinking about going soft)."
